Definitionen

recaptureverb
To capture again or regain possession of something.
The army managed to recapture the city after a long battle.
To experience or feel something again.
She tried to recapture the excitement of her childhood by visiting the amusement park.
To recover (a tax benefit) by requiring repayment or by taxing previously allowed deductions.
The IRS may recapture the depreciation you claimed when you sell the property.
